Sourcing guidance for Toilet Partition Accessories

How to choose the right material for toilet partition accessories based on the environment?

Material selection is the most critical factor for longevity. For high-humidity environments like swimming pools or gyms, Grade 304 or 316 Stainless Steel is essential to prevent rust. For standard commercial buildings, Zinc Alloy or Aluminum Alloy offers a balance of cost-efficiency and durability. In heavy-traffic public areas, prioritize Nylon accessories which are impact-resistant, corrosion-proof, and provide a quieter user experience.

What are the key technical specifications to verify before purchasing?

Buyers must confirm the applicable panel thickness, typically ranging from 12mm to 18mm for HPL (High-Pressure Laminate) or compact boards. Ensure the gravity hinges are adjustable and have passed cycle tests (minimum 100,000 openings). For indicator locks, verify that the emergency opening mechanism is functional from the outside for safety compliance.

What compliance standards should toilet partition hardware meet?

To ensure international market entry, products should ideally comply with ISO 9001 for manufacturing quality. For specific markets like the US, 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) compliance is vital, requiring lever-style handles and easy-to-operate latches that do not require tight grasping or twisting. In the EU, check for CE marking and EN 1670 corrosion resistance classes.

How can I evaluate the load-bearing capacity of support legs?

Support legs must sustain the weight of the partition panels and withstand external pressure. Look for legs with a thickened base plate and adjustable height ranges (typically 100mm-150mm) to compensate for uneven floors. Request static load test reports from the supplier to ensure they can support at least 150kg per unit.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ategy for Partition Hardware

How can I mitigate quality risks when sourcing from overseas suppliers?

Always request a pre-shipment inspection (PSI) or a third-party lab test (like SGS or Intertek) to verify the salt spray test results (minimum 48-72 hours for stainless steel). On Made-in-China.com, prioritize Audited Suppliers who have undergone on-site verification of their production facilities and quality control systems.

What are the best practices for negotiating with hardware manufacturers?

Focus on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) rather than just the unit price. Negotiate for spare parts (1-2% extra screws, caps, and washers) to be included in the bulk price. For large projects, request customized branding (OEM) on the indicator locks, which can be negotiated for orders exceeding 500-1,000 sets.

What shipping and logistics precautions should be taken for heavy hardware?

Toilet partition accessories are dense and heavy; ensure the supplier uses reinforced 5-layer corrugated cartons and wooden pallets for sea freight to prevent box collapse. Clearly define Incoterms (e.g., FOB or CIF) in the contract to clarify who bears the risk during transit, and always secure marine cargo insurance.
